What do we teach our children? That is a question that every parent or teacher asks. It’s even a question for anyone thinking about the future. Do we teach children prejudices or do we teach them to think critically? This question is also the title of this report on the educational video material produced by NOS and NTR on the Israeli-Palestinian conflict.
This report is based on the analyzes of 35 knowledge videos – School TV, NOS op 3, NOS Stories, NPO Kennis – and 45 episodes of the youth news program Jeugdjournaal. Because this material resorts to the NPO code of journalistic conduct, it has been assessed according to those journalistic standards. It didn’t meet that requirement. In addition, this code is in fact not suitable for assessing educational material.
That is why we also assessed the material according to educational standards – that it met even less – and we advocate that this assessment becomes standard. Education is not journalism. Moreover, the government and media have a special responsibility for children and young people; this is even laid down by law.
Especially at a time of increasing anti-Semitism, reporting about Israel should be balanced and factual, especially for the youth.
